Booz Allen Hamilton is seeking a Middleware Integration & Test Engineer to support a Middleware Services organization. The role involves leading customer engagement, managing integration projects, and ensuring system performance. Candidates should have at least 4 years of experience in technical integration and a Bachelor's degree. The position offers competitive compensation and a comprehensive benefits package.

Provide support for a Middleware Services organization, including leading customer and user engagement to analyze, design and implement IT business systems. Assume responsible for multiple integrated projects and systems, documenting and establishing strategies and process improvement opportunities, such as b usiness process reengineering (BPR), for Middleware O&M team. Work with users and customers for functional and technical activities and lead integration efforts with Testing and Cyber teams as well as application development teams. Due to the nature of work performed within this facility, U.S. citizenship is required.
Basic Qualifications:
4+ years of experience with technical integration oversight and coordination across multiple internal and external projects, including during testing phases
Experience with defining and managing strategy for applying program management, testing, and development tools across the integration lifecycle
Experience with managing traceability of integration activities across development, build, release, and verification schedules to functional requirements
Experience with conducting technical impact analysis of upstream and downstream system dependencies, and recommending and communicating mitigation strategies
Experience in supporting orchestration of renewal and management of security certificates
Experience with managing triage operations for P1–P4 incidents with decision trees
Knowledge of one or more of the following technology ecosystems: WebMethods and API Gateway, IBM MQ JMS Adaptor, Ansible, Splunk, or ServiceNow
IRS Moderate Risk Background Investigation (IRS MBI)
Additional Qualifications:
Experience with managing a team conducting post-maintenance health checks following OS, database, and MQ patching cycles, and validating service availability and system performance
Experience with executing and managing a Plan of Action and Milestones (POA&M), including creation, updates, and mitigation
Vetting:
Applicants selected must possess an active IRS Moderate Risk Background Investigation (IRS MBI) and meet eligibility requirements of the U.S. government client; IRS MBI is required.
